Anthropic submitted confidential forms for an preliminary public providing on Monday, step one in what generally is a blockbuster debut for the $965 billion corporate. The submitting with US regulators is every other access in what appears to be like to be a ancient 12 months for IPOs as synthetic intelligence labs vie to fund their pricey analysis.

Anthropic introduced the submitting in an unsigned, two-paragraph weblog submit, noting that the amount of cash it is looking for to lift—and at what valuation—has now not been set. The corporate stated that the timing of the IPO would “rely on marketplace stipulations and different components.” The announcement comes simply days after Anthropic unveiled a $65 billion fundraising spherical.

The corporate declined to remark past its weblog.

Anthropic, led by means of CEO Dario Amodei, joins a crowded house. OpenAI is rumored to be concentrated on its personal public providing once September. SpaceX, which owns the Elon Musk-founded xAI, confidentially filed its personal IPO forms in April and revealed it on Would possibly 20. It’s now concentrated on a June 12 inventory marketplace debut and in quest of a $1.75 trillion valuation, Reuters has reported.

The 3 corporations are racing to protected get admission to to investment that may assist pay for the computing assets required to coach an increasing number of succesful frontier AI fashions. Anthropic’s annualized income, in keeping with gross sales from an unspecified time period closing month, is $47 billion, the corporate stated closing week. Nevertheless it spent extra money on cloud computing and 1000’s of workforce, resulting in losses.

Monday’s submitting with america Securities and Alternate Fee permits regulators to provide comments at the long file, which talks about Anthropic’s targets, budget, and demanding situations. (The corporate can then make edits in keeping with that comments.) IPO arrangements are sophisticated, requiring corporations to shore up their accounting, tighten more than a few inside insurance policies, and feature a transparent gross sales pitch for buyers.

The much-anticipated debut may unharness a wave of wealth throughout San Francisco, the place Anthropic is primarily based. Some Anthropic workers up to now transformed a portion in their stocks into money by means of privately promoting them to buyers sooner than the IPO. However extra Anthropic workers would possibly money out or promote higher stakes as a part of the IPO procedure, turning tens and even masses of paper millionaires and billionaires into actual ones.

The IPO may be a boon for enormous shareholders corresponding to Amazon and buyers that made probably the most first bets at the corporate, together with Skype cofounder Jaan Tallinn.

If all is going neatly, Anthropic’s IPO may rival that of SpaceX as the most important ever. However Anthropic’s sophisticated company construction and governance, together with its standing as a public get advantages company that partially solutions to a committee the corporate calls a Lengthy-Time period Get advantages Believe, may result in each delays and a knockdown in valuation.

Anthropic has set itself except different AI labs by means of focusing closely on relationship trade shoppers. Its code-writing type, Claude Code, is extensively thought to be best-in-class.

However the corporate has confronted some setbacks. Previous this 12 months, US protection secretary Pete Hegseth sanctioned Anthropic below two other executive supply-chain regulations to take away the corporate’s Claude AI fashions from the army and different federal companies. Hegseth deemed the corporate’s moral stances—together with its resistance to the unsupervised use of Claude in high-stakes eventualities—a countrywide safety risk. Particularly, Anthropic executives have held company that the federal government’s want to probably unilaterally deploy nascent AI fashions for duties corresponding to guns concentrated on and mass home surveillance isn’t a use case the corporate will permit.

The designations threaten to price Anthropic billions of greenbacks in gross sales this 12 months, executives have stated. Anthropic has sued to overturn them in ongoing courtroom battles.
